- Name and Early Life: Born Ioseb Besarionis dze Jughashvili in 1878, he adopted the name Stalin (meaning “man of steel”) later in his life.
- Rise to Power: He became the General Secretary of the Communist Party of the Soviet Union and effectively ruled the country from the 1920s until his death in 1953.
Totalitarian Regime: Under Stalin’s leadership, the Soviet Union experienced significant industrialization and collectivization policies.
Repression and Purges: Known for his ruthless purges of perceived enemies within the Communist Party and the military, which included mass executions and imprisonment.
World War II: Played a crucial role as leader during World War II, playing an important part in the Soviet victory over Nazi Germany.
Death: Died on March 5, 1953, and was succeeded by other leaders who sought to distance themselves from his regime’s policies and actions.
